The main aims of this course are :

To equip practitioners with the foundational skills needed to create a safe therapeutic environment and to understand the key anatomical and somatic relationships in pregnancy and early life.

To develop practitioners’ understanding of the infant nervous system, the physiology of birth, and targeted hands-on techniques for the neck, cranium, and shoulder girdle.

To strengthen practitioners’ communication and consultation skills and to build a thorough understanding of prenatal influences and the effects of common birth interventions

To enable practitioners to recognise and respond to birth trauma, support bonding and lactation, and provide skilled postnatal care for mother and baby.
